The basis of the firm is logistics Storage and distribution—shipping raw materials to locations where they can be refined, processed, and then used, or delivering them to places where there is a shortage. This entails transporting crude oil in big tankers to refineries, then transporting the finished product to the point of consumption for oil.
Energy businesses make use of intricate webs of pipelines, storage tanks, onshore ports, and blending facilities. These bulk logistics facilities receive crude oil from ships, store it, and then distribute it at the appropriate moment to the refinery. Similar to this, they hold refined product in storage and blend it to the precise specifications needed in some markets before delivering it to the final consumer.
